MT管理器是一款功能强大的Android文件管理器,可以对应用进行多种操作,包括APK签名。在使用MT管理器签名APK时,如果遇到签名失败的情况,可能是由于以下几个原因引起的:
1.证书错误:APK签名需要使用证书进行加密,如果使用的证书有误或已过期,就会导致签名失败。解决方法是确保使用有效的证书或重新申请一个新的证书。
2.签名文件错误:MT管理器需要提供正确的签名文件,包括密钥库文件(.jks或.keystore文件)和密钥库密码。如果签名文件有误或密码不正确,也会导致签名失败。确保提供正确的签名文件,并检查密码是否输入正确。
3.文件权限问题:MT管理器在进行APK签名时,需要读取和写入对应的文件,如果文件权限不正确,就无法进行签名操作。确保文件具有合适的权限,可以通过文件管理器或终端命令进行权限设置。
下面是一个详细介绍MT管理器APK签名失败的解决方法的步骤:
1.检查证书
第一步是检查证书是否有效。证书是APK签名的关键,所以确保使用有效的证书非常重要。可以通过以下步骤检查证书有效性:
- 打开MT管理器
- 进入"设置"菜单,找到"签名"选项
- 确保选择了正确的证书,如果证书已过期,需要重新申请一个新的证书
2.检查签名文件和密码
第二步是确保提供了正确的签名文件和密码。签名文件包括密钥库文件和密钥库密码。可以按照以下步骤检查签名文件和密码是否正确:
- 打开MT管理器
- 进入"设置"菜单,找到"签名"选项
- 确保选择了正确的签名文件,可以浏览文件系统并选择签名文件
- 输入正确的密钥库密码,确保密码输入正确
3.设置文件权限
如果以上步骤都没有解决签名失败的问题,可能是由于文件权限不正确导致的。可以按照以下步骤设置文件权限:
- 打开MT管理器
- 找到待签名的APK文件,长按并选择"属性"
- 在属性页面,找到"权限"选项
- 确保读取和写入权限都被勾选
以上步骤可以帮助你解决MT管理器签名APK失败的问题。如果问题仍然存在,可以尝试重新安装MT管理器或寻求其他帮助,如论坛或开发者社区。签名APK是一个相对复杂的过程,理解签名原理并理顺这些步骤可以帮助你更好地应对签名失败的问题。